Application of the low lank cokes to the multi-stage formed coking process and effects of aromatic compounds on the tar yield during the preheat-treatment.

Multi-stage coking was applied to non-fusible coals to produce both formed cokes of high mechanical strength and more amount of tar. The pressurized preheating and the solvent extraction with THE or pyridine provided the strength of the formed coke above 50kgf/cm2 and extractable tar above 20% (coal base yield) from Cerrejon, Optimum, Illinois No.6, and Taiheiyo coals.<BR>The heating rate of 10°C/min appears to be esssential to obtain the strength of the satistactory level.<BR>Thus, non-fusible coals of the present study were found applicable for the production of the blast fusible coke through the multi-stage coking.
